Transaction dc23abc8e80ff1204e805e1e11f4a90f5f7374784979dd09b6b090a8298f691f

1 Input
1 Outputs
  • dc23abc8e80ff1204e805e1e11f4a90f5f7374784979dd09b6b090a8298f691f:0
  • value  1196054
    address  3MPswc7TGzpjj3nL4u1UiUf7bPCHag9Xct